The ability to schedule batch conversions would be very useful.
For example, if I populate a directory during the day with files to be converted, it would be nice to be able to schedule a batch conversion during the night when I am not using the computer.
Implementation might be as simple as:
1) provide a means to save a batch conversion template,
2) allow batch conversion to be executed via command line parameters to Visual Studio that would launch VS with the specified template.
3) The windows scheduler could then be used to schedule the batch conversion.

Chapter creation used to work in versions before X3. However, when Corel changed the burning module that came with X3, and further complicated it by subsequently issuing MF 7 SE, which does not recognise X3 project files, it became broken. Hopefully, though, they will have listened this time round and reinstitute the chapter function in the editing module.
That being said, I much prefer setting my Chapters in the burning module (of MF 7 SE...) But I acknowledge that may be a matter of personal preference developed in a time before chapter setting was not possible in the editing module...

"When on a trip, we usually use our digital camera to take alternatively photos (still image) and videos (when there is motion). Inserting images first in the timeline and then inserting each videos in between at the right spot in the timeline (to retain the sequence of events) is very time consuming .
Is there a way to insert in one shot both images and photos in sequence in the timeline or storyboard ? "

I know what you mean, and I have a way to do this. Don't use the insert media from VS, instead press the key, on your keyboard, that reveals the windows program bar, usually at the bottom of the display for Windows. Then using Windows Explorer, sort your videos and photos in the manner that you want them inserted in the time line. Then select them all and drag-drop onto the VS timeline that should be behind the Windows Explorer window. This is the way that I do it... Al
